2.Waterford Suir Valley Railway

Ireland's longest narrow-gauge railway beside the River Suir

A community-run heritage narrow-gauge railway running 10km along the abandoned Waterford–Dungarvan line beside the River Suir, offering a gentle 40-minute journey through countryside only accessible by train and the Waterford Greenway.

Highlights
  • Ireland's longest narrow-gauge railway at 10km
  • 40–50 minute journey along the River Suir
  • Wheelchair-accessible train compartments

3.Waterford Treasures: Medieval Museum

Henry VIII's only surviving garment

Ireland's only purpose-built medieval museum, incorporating two genuine medieval chambers — the 13th-century Choristers' Hall and the 15th-century Mayor's Wine Vault — right in the heart of Waterford's Viking Triangle.

Highlights
  • Only complete set of medieval vestments in Northern Europe
  • King Henry VIII's Cap of Maintenance — his only surviving garment
  • The Great Charter Roll of 1373
